Cursive Omded 6 is a very light, very narrow, low contrast, italic, very short x-height font.

A delicate, monoline cursive with a right-leaning slant and a lightly sprung rhythm. Strokes stay consistently thin with rounded terminals and frequent loop constructions, especially in ascenders and entry/exit strokes. Proportions skew tall and narrow, with a very small x-height contrasted by long ascenders and descenders that give words a vertical, airy texture. Letterforms connect readily in running text, while capitals remain simple and open, leaning on single-stroke structures and occasional loops for emphasis.
Best suited to short-to-medium text where a personal, handwritten feel is desired—invitation lines, greeting cards, boutique packaging, social media graphics, and pull quotes. It performs especially well when given generous size and whitespace, where the thin strokes and long extenders can breathe.
The overall tone feels personal and handwritten, like quick yet careful note-taking with a refined touch. Its lightness and tall loops add a gentle, whimsical elegance without becoming formal or rigid, keeping the voice friendly and approachable.
Designed to mimic a neat, flowing pen script with minimal stroke modulation, prioritizing an effortless handwritten continuity and a graceful vertical cadence. The tall proportions and looping joins suggest an intention toward expressive, signature-like word shapes rather than dense body text.
In the samples, spacing is modest and the connective strokes create a continuous line that reads smoothly at larger sizes. Numerals follow the same single-line logic with rounded shapes and slender proportions, matching the script’s light presence.
